Dense fog could make for hazardous commute in Ontario, airports affected

Share this story...

Most of southern Ontario are experiencing dense fogs, causing hazardous driving conditions and also impacting operations at airports.

Environment Canada issued the fog advisory, which stretches from Belleville, Ont. to Woodstock, Ont., as visibility is close to zero within those areas.

The organization recommends drivers to slow down, watch for tail lights and be ready to stop if visibility is reduced while driving.

Toronto’s Pearson Airport says the flow of arriving flights have reduced in order to maintain safety during the foggy conditions, which can cause flight delays.

The fog is expected to disappear throughout the day.
